A new coordination complex [Cd2(ip)2(bpp)]n(1, H2 ip = isophthalic acid, bpp = 1,3-bis-(4-pyridyl) propane) has been synthesized and structurally characterized. Crystal data for the title complex are as follows: triclinic system, space group P1 with a = 9.6724(6), b = 10.2243(6), c = 14.8205(9) ?, α = 88.927(5), β = 71.664(6), γ = 75.767(5)°, V = 1345.79(14) ?3, Mr = 751.29, Z = 2, F(000) = 740, Dc = 1.854 g/cm3, μ(Mo Kα) = 1.636 mm-1, R = 0.0259 and w R = 0.0623 for 4754 observed reflections with I > 2σ(I). X-ray structure analysis reveals that complex 1 holds a 3D architecture based on α-Po primitive cubic units with the [Cd4(COO)8] units treated as 6-connected nodes. Solid-state properties for 1, such as infrared spectroscopy, elemental analyses, thermal stability and luminescent property, have also been investigated.
